Patent number: 11618736Abstract: The present disclosure relates to an organic compound having the following structure of Chemical Formula 1, and an organic light emitting diode (OLED) and an organic light emitting device including the organic compound. The organic compound includes a triazine moiety of an electron acceptor and a fused hetero aromatic moiety of an electron donor separated from the triazine moiety. The organic compound includes the electron acceptor moiety and the electron donor moiety in a single molecule, thus charges can be moved in the molecule. Also, since the organic compound includes the rigid fused hetero aromatic ring, three dimensional conformation of the organic compound is limited, and therefore the compound may have excellent luminous efficiency and color purity.Type: GrantFiled: November 24, 2020Date of Patent: April 4, 2023Assignees: LG Display Co., Ltd., Soulbrain Co., Ltd.Inventors: Jun-Yun Kim, Hyong-Jong Choi, Joong-Hwan Yang, Bo-Min Seo, Tae-Ryang Hong, Jin Hee Kim, Eun-Chul Shin

Patent number: 11621839Abstract: A method for securely encrypting and decrypting data in a blockchain, wherein a node member of a network involved in executing a state transition function for the blockchain, uses a key derived from a sequence of digits in an irrational number. The irrational number can derive from a ratio and/or a root, and preferably a square root of a non-perfect square. A key might or might not utilize the entirety of the sequence of digits. For example, the key might utilize every other or every third digit in the sequence. A key might alternatively include some or all of the sequence, with one or more additional characters or digits added to the beginning or end of the sequence, or included elsewhere within the sequence. A key might even utilize non-consecutive members of the sequence of digits, or perhaps a reverse or partially reversed sequence.Type: GrantFiled: March 28, 2022Date of Patent: April 4, 2023Assignee: Theon Technology LLCInventor: Robert Edward Grant
